3. Introduction
• The Annual Fatality Rate In Road Accident In
Bangladesh Is 85.6 Per 10,000 Vehicles Which
Compares To Rates Of Below 3 Per 10,000 Vehicles In
Most Developed Countries. (Statistics From The Road
Safety Cell (RSC) Of The Bangladesh Road Transport
Authority (BRTA)
• In Bangladesh average 8 persons die everyday
• The Annual Death Toll In Road Accidents In
Bangladesh Is More Than 5,000 People.
• 12000 lives and 35000 injuries annually (The Accident
Research Centre (ARC) of BUET)
4. Accident By Routes.
• It is found that 24% of total fatal accidents are
occurred in Dhaka- Chittagong-Cox's Bazaar
(N1).
• Bugra-Rangpur-Dinajpur-Banglabandha (N5)
which 13%
• Dhaka-Sylhet (N2) highway 8% of total
accidents.
6. Road Traffic Accidents in Bangladesh:
• Years 2015-2017,Source: Passenger Welfare Association
of Bangladesh Report (PWAB)
Year Number of
Accidents
Deaths Injury
2015 4592 6823 14026
2016 2998 3414 8572
2017 4,979 7397 16193

16. Causes of road accident :
1. Reckless driving and over speeding
2. Use of drug and alcohol
3. Incompetency of the driver
4. Hazardous road
5. lack of proper design and construction
6. Curve of the road
7. Lack of safety measures Socio-economic and
Demographic causes
8. Lack of roadway maintenance
9. Poor implementation of traffic rules and regulation
10. Lack of awareness among the people
11. in BD Number of road traffic accident increases on
the eve of festivals
17. Statistics of facts:
• Only 40% of the main roads are in good state. (WB report)
• 32% corruption occurs in traffic sector.
License
• 97% report having license
• 20% report obtaining license without test
• 92% pay bribe
• 54% face severe time delays in obtaining license
• Only 70% learn properly.
18. Statistics of facts:
Work-load :
• About 20% extremely over-worked with 6-7 days
weekly and 13-16 hours daily
Accident penalty :
• 42% faced no penalty in case of accidents
• 58% of incurred accidents minor in nature

21. Challenges to Road Safety Initiatives in Bangladesh:
• Under Reporting of Accidents
• Institutional Weaknesses
• Lack of Professional Capacity and Expertise
• Lack of Strong Political Support and
• Commitment Lack of Government and
Private Partnership
• Lack of International Linkage
• Bureaucratic Complexity
• Corruption
22. Recommendations for Reducing Road Traffic
Accident in Bangladesh
• Intersection Design/Improvement
• Street lighting ,traffic sign, signal, and marking
improvement
• Speed management & Road side hazard and
parking management
• Properly Trained Drivers By Authorized Centers.
• Increasing public awareness to follow the traffic
rules
